Windows Update for Driver Updates is a feature within the Windows operating system that automatically detects, downloads, and installs the latest driver software for hardware components. It ensures that device drivers are kept current to improve hardware performance, stability, and security, often reducing compatibility issues and enhancing overall system functionality.

Key Features

  • Automatic detection and installation of compatible device drivers
  • Regular updates via Windows Update service
  • Improved hardware compatibility and stability
  • Rollback options for problematic driver updates
  • Integration with Windows Security features to verify driver authenticity
  • Support for both critical driver updates and optional driver updates

Pros

  • Simplifies driver management by automating updates
  • Improves hardware performance and reliability
  • Reduces need for manual driver searches and installations
  • Enhances system security by ensuring drivers are up-to-date and verified

Cons

  • Occasional problematic updates causing system instability
  • May install unnecessary or incompatible drivers if not filtered properly
  • Limited control over specific driver versions without manual intervention
  • Update delays sometimes prevent prompt fixing of new hardware issues
